Description:

This collection preserves access to hundreds of California state agency websites and documents. State agencies utilize their websites to publish information including press releases, agendas, minutes, reports, statistics, and more. This material is especially volatile as leadership changes or as time sensitive issues are no longer on agendas or in the news. This collection is maintained by government information specialists from the California State Library.

Title: California Conservation Corps

URL: https://ccc.ca.gov/

Description: The California Conservation Corps (CCC) is the oldest and largest conservation corps in the country. The CCC program provides young adults, 18-25 years old, a year of paid service to the State of California. Corpsmembers work on environmental projects and respond to natural and man-made disasters. The CCC is dedicated to developing Corpsmembers into citizens with character, credentials, and commitment.
